No rush on my end; thanks for considering this. :) Perhaps there will be little difference in supporting mail-name in particular vs generalising to any xfield? > The general problem I see is that bbdb-complete-mail (and > likewise bbdb-completing-read-mails) is not performing > ordinary completion. In that sense, you could call these > function names misnomers. You can type "Joh" to get John > Smith's email address in BBDB "[email protected]". So what > you type and what you get in the end can be very different > stories. Indeed; thanks for explaining this. I didn't initially realise this for two reasons: a) I hadn't yet tried to use completion-in-region myself; and b) the frontends I mention perform fuzzy completion by generating search regexps on the fly, which obfuscates the distinction between ordinary completion and my desired behaviour. > I am not aware of other emacs functions providing such > behavior, nor am I aware of other scenarios where such a > behavior would be useful, nor do I know how such behavior > could be combined with other completion frontends. (I do > not know anything about the frontends you mentioned.) I am also not aware of any explicitly fuzzy built-in completion methods, though foo-*-bar completion of Elisp symbols is not too different. The usefulness of the fuzzy frontends I mention lies in their convenient generalisation and presentation of matching any part of each completion candidate like this. I guess this is where "completion" loses its meaning... My understanding is that BBDB cannot currently do anything strikingly different from what it is already offering, and my desired behaviour is better suited as a BBDB extension to the frontends I mention.
